**In this role**

As a Seating & Mobility Specialist, the employee shall provide assistive technology and advice for those needing seating, positioning or wheeled mobility devices. Typically, you will:

- Proactively develop new referral sources and clients through professional presentation.
- Contribute to team results by supporting all colleagues to be successful in meeting client needs.
- Assist with building and strengthening existing and new customer relationships by finalizing proper evaluations to ensure appropriate recommendations for equipment that will best serve the client’s specific need.
- An enthusiastic professional with a minimum of two to three years of sales experience with medical equipment is preferred.
- Relevant education in Kinesiology, experience in the medical sector or ties to the medical referral community would be a definite asset.
- Lift heavy equipment and bend frequently.
- In-depth knowledge of clinical issues relating to pediatrics and geriatrics.
- Funding knowledge within complex rehab technology.
